Predictive and prognostic markers in a series of patients with head and neck squamous cell invasive carcinoma treated with concurrent chemoradiation therapy.
It has been proposed that diverse anticancer drugs and radiation therapy may induce a mode of cell death with the characteristics of apoptosis.
